第一种GET方法
GET请求会向数据库获取信息,只是用来查询数据,不会修改,增加数据。使用URL传递参数,对所发送的数量有限制,一般在2000字符
第二中POST方法
POST向服务器发送数据,会改变数据的种类等资源,就像insert操作一样,会创建新的内容,大小一般没有限制,POST安全性高,POST不会被缓存
第三种PUT方法
这个方法这post很像,也时通过服务器提交数据,但他们不同的是put是指定了资源在服务器上的位置,而post没有。
第四种HEAD方法
指请求页面的首部
第五种DELETE方法
删除服务器上的某个资源
请求服务器删除指定的页面。
DELETE请求一般返回3种码
200(OK)——删除成功,同时返回已经删除的资源。
202(Accepted)——删除请求已经接受,但没有被立即执行(资源也许已经被转移到了待删除区域)。
第六种OPTIONS方法
它用于获取当前url所支持的方法,如果请求成功会有一个allow的头,包含类似“get”,“post”这样的信息。
第七种TRACE方法
trace方法被用于激发一个远程的,应用层的请求回路
第八种CONNECT方法
把请求连接转换到透明的tcp/Ip通道